Natural gas is cleaner than coal or oil, that is, it releases less carbon dioxide when burned as fuel. However it is largely methane, which is a powerful greenhouse gas in itself, so when it escapes into the atmosphere it does 20 times more damage than carbon dioxide.

For this the proper metric for comparison is the energy density of the fuel. Coal: 6.7 KW-hr per kg Natural Gas: 14.9 KW-hr per kg. So natural gas produces more energy per kg than coal.
